logo

Output 824540013c44bbc115729f4cd7ef9b7688f159a1eae8b653640e7d4823f6ea18:24

value
30890893
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ad03978f6b29187b067b11dfbbc46c97397eed01 OP_EQUAL
address
3HTq8JtMQ3GtvoSmn8xUax7H9jDxJKySX2
transaction
824540013c44bbc115729f4cd7ef9b7688f159a1eae8b653640e7d4823f6ea18